I realized I haven't shared how I have made the stars on my pages. The stars themselves are shapes from the Cricut CTMH Art Philosophy cartridge, cut out at 2", 2-1/4" and 2-1/2" (different sizes used on each layout). I took a stylus, and starting from the center point of the star, I scored (dry embossed) towards each point in the star. I creased each scored line, then sponged the creased edge in Cocoa ink...giving the star a 3-dimensional appearance. Use a piece of 3-D foam tape in the center of the star for more dimension on your page.
